In today's dynamic realm of distributed systems, chaos engineering has emerged as a vital discipline. Its purpose is to proactively expose system vulnerabilities by deliberately introducing controlled failures. By {proactively{ testing the resilience of our applications in unpredictable ways, we can reduce the impact of real-world disruptions and enhance overall system stability. A well-structured chaos engineering program involves a multifaceted approach that includes designing experiments, analyzing system behavior under stress, and {retrospectively{ learning from the outcomes to optimize our infrastructure and processes.
